What Types of Laws Govern Business Operations in Kenya?
The laws governing business operations in Kenya include the Companies Act, the Insolvency Act, the Competition Act, and the Consumer Protection Act, among others. These laws regulate various aspects of business, such as company registration, intellectual property, and consumer rights. If you’re planning to start or operate a business in Kenya, it’s essential to familiarize yourself with these laws.

How Do I Find a Reputable Lawyer in Kenya?
To find a reputable lawyer in Kenya, start by asking for referrals from friends, family, or colleagues who have used legal services in the past. You can also search online or check with professional associations, such as the Law Society of Kenya. Once you’ve identified potential lawyers, research their credentials, read reviews, and schedule consultations to find the right fit for your needs.
